如何使用 Flow 执行自定义代码?
How can I execute custom code using Flow?
我制作了一个 PowerApps 应用程序,可以将图像上传到 SharePoint。当 Flow 检测到此图像已上传时,我想 运行 一个可以与 Excel 文件交互的自定义脚本。 PowerShell 应该可以做到这一点,但是当谈到 运行 从 Flow 中调用 PowerShell 代码时,我完全迷失了。
我的目标是使用 Excel 宏将图像与存储在 SharePoint 中相同位置的 Excel 文件组合起来。 PowerShell将执行宏并在之后删除图片。
我找到了这个指南“https://flow.microsoft.com/en-us/blog/flow-of-the-week-local-code-execution/”,但我认为它对我不起作用,因为该应用程序 运行 将在更多设备上运行,而不仅仅是我的本地计算机。
我可以使用什么技术来 运行 使用流作为触发器的代码?该代码还必须能够访问特定的 SharePoint 网站。
我相信你可以创造一个 Azure Function that will execute PowerShell。这将从云端执行,而不是在您的本地计算机上执行。
我还想添加一个对我来说非常有用的解决方案:使用 Flow 将 HTTP 请求发送到 REST API!
我制作了一个 PowerApps 应用程序,可以将图像上传到 SharePoint。当 Flow 检测到此图像已上传时,我想 运行 一个可以与 Excel 文件交互的自定义脚本。 PowerShell 应该可以做到这一点,但是当谈到 运行 从 Flow 中调用 PowerShell 代码时,我完全迷失了。
我的目标是使用 Excel 宏将图像与存储在 SharePoint 中相同位置的 Excel 文件组合起来。 PowerShell将执行宏并在之后删除图片。
我找到了这个指南“https://flow.microsoft.com/en-us/blog/flow-of-the-week-local-code-execution/”,但我认为它对我不起作用,因为该应用程序 运行 将在更多设备上运行,而不仅仅是我的本地计算机。
我可以使用什么技术来 运行 使用流作为触发器的代码?该代码还必须能够访问特定的 SharePoint 网站。
我相信你可以创造一个 Azure Function that will execute PowerShell。这将从云端执行,而不是在您的本地计算机上执行。
我还想添加一个对我来说非常有用的解决方案:使用 Flow 将 HTTP 请求发送到 REST API!